ADBE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

2,493 of the 7,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Adobe (ADBE)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$119B — down 12% from $134B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 295 funds closed out of ADBE and 144 opened new positions — a net loss of 151 holders — while 1,151 trimmed existing stakes and 925 added.

The largest buyer was Arrowstreet Capital, adding an estimated $701M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$653M.
